- The distance between Constanta, Romania and Beja, Portugal is approximately 3,108 km or 1,932 mi.
- To reach Constanta in this distance one would set out from Beja bearing 65.5°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Constanta bearing 90° or E .
- Constanta has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Beja has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- The mean temperature is 4.7 °C (8.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.1 °C (12.8°F) more in Constanta.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 189 mm (7.4 in) less which is equivalent to 189 l/m² (4.64 US gal/ft²) or 1,890,000 l/ha (202,054 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.2° lower in Constanta than in Beja.
- Relative humidity levels are 14.5%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 1.3°C (2.4°F) lower.
